(1/2) You have to send your application online with your CV. There were 3,4 simple questions to answer in the application.
Then it seems like everybody who applies gets to go to the Assessment Center. I've done some research and found out that there are at least 15 candidates and up to 25-30 candidates in these...
So, the Assessment Center lasts for around 2h30-3h. It goes by very fast.
("Test", quick-fire interview, group case study, Q&A)
At first, they put all the candidates in a conference room with about as many interviewers who are all associates, consultant, senior consultants etc...
The main guy presents explains why we are here and what will be expected,briefly outlines the company and position and then it starts...
All candidates are divided into groups depending on their name tag color.
Each group goes into a room to do a "test". You will never have seen a "test" like this before. They give you 20min to read 15pages. They give you a single piece of paper where you have to mark your results. They ask you to put down the risks, dependencies, etc... and the important and relevant dates... They ask you to judge the color (Red, Amber, Green) of the level of each... The text is extremely confusing with a few mistakes inside it...
As mentioned before, this is something you have never done. You have 20min from the time you get in the room to do it. You are stressed as this is to get a job you want.

Then, they bring all the groups back in the conference room where you can ask questions. (I'll talk more about this later).
Then, they ask all the groups to go each in a room for the quick-fire interviews. So, the 4 candidates in your group are put in a room where 4 interviewers are sitting at each corner of the room (two chairs facing each other). These are 5min quick interviews with each of the interviewers. Nothing hard about this, they will ask you just about anything... But prepare the "why capco?" and "Why consulting?" questions... This should be really easy if you are a good communicator and have good interpersonal skills...
Then, they put you back in the conference room with all the other candidates and interviewers where you can again ask questions...
